The controversy surrounding "Lipstick Under My Burkha" highlights the complex and often fraught relationship between artistic expression, censorship, and societal norms in India. The film's bold and unapologetic portrayal of women's lives and desires sparked a national conversation, paving the way for more nuanced and empathetic representations of women on screen. The film is an ensemble piece set in the city of Bhopal, following the secret lives of four women from different generations who are all searching for a small slice of personal freedom.
